Opinions - Trade my 996 C4s for 996TT?

First, I own an Midnight Blue 03 C4s with 57000 miles on it that I absolutely love. I have 2 years remaining on a very good aftermarket warranty and the car just had its 60k service with no issues (the clutch may need to be replaced in 5-7k).

I'm contemplating trading the C4s to get the TT and am really going back and forth on it. I'd love to have the extra power and ability to tune a TT...even though I feel like the C4s is about as much fun through the canyon twisties as a person should be allowed to have legally. I also love the fact that there are very few midnight blue cars like mine on the road and most of the TTs popping up in Cali are silver or black. I'd only want a black/manual if I cant find another midnight. I think I could prob find an 01-03 TT for about $10-15k more than my car. Any help making this excrutiating decision including what/where to look is appreciated!
